KU Nets 32 Student-Athletes as PSAC Academic All-Conference Selections for Spring 2026

Kutztown University athletics had 32 student-athletes earn Pennsylvania State Athletic Conference (PSAC) Academic All-Conference honors for the spring.

Per the PSAC, this new honor for the 2025-26 school year was created to increase academic recognition for high-achieving student-athletes - a priority for the league's members that was highlighted in its most recent Strategic Plan. Academic All-Conference awards were previously chosen for the fall and winter seasons.

To achieve an Academic All-Conference classification, a student-athlete must have completed both two seasons of athletic eligibility and four semesters academically with at least a 3.5 cumulative grade point average (on a 4.0 scale).

Additional criteria is based on participation that varies by sport. For what the PSAC designates a "team sport," (in this case, baseball, softball and lacrosse), a student-athlete must have played in 70 percent of their team's games through the completion of the conference championship. Exceptions are made for baseball and softball pitchers who recorded either 30 innings pitched or 15 total appearances.

For the purpose of Academic All-Conference honors, the PSAC defines track & field as an "individual sport." The additional requirements for track & field are that eligible student-athlete must have achieved a PSAC qualifying standard in an individual event or been listed among the Top 25 performers in an individual event on the PSAC performance list. Eligible student-athletes from the indoor season are included for these awards.
